House GOP leader Kevin McCarthy demanded Liz Cheney apologize after voting to impeach Trump

Joshua Bote

An Axios report found that House Minority Leader Kevin McCarthy, R-Calif., demanded that Rep. Liz Cheney, R-Wyo., apologize after voting to impeach former President Donald Trump.

During the fraught confrontation, McCarthy said that members of the House GOP wanted to hear an apology from Cheney.

"Several members have asked me to apologize for the vote, they’ve asked my colleagues who also voted to impeach to apologize for the vote," Cheney said, per Axios.

But she refused, allegedly telling House Republicans: "It was a vote of principle — a principle on which I stand and still believe."

In recent weeks, she's doubled down on her role as a Trump critic within the Republican party — most notably in a Fox News interview Sunday in which she condemned the president's conduct following the Jan. 6 storming at the Capitol.

"What we already know does constitute the gravest violation of his oath of office by any president in the history of the country, and this is not something that we can simply look past or pretend didn't happen or try to move on," she told Fox News' Chris Wallace, per CNN.

This also was not the first time House Republicans criticized Cheney for her vote. Last month, two members of the House Freedom Caucus, Rep. Andy Biggs, R-Ariz. and Matt Rosendale, R-Mt., spread a petition among caucus members calling for her resignation from the House Republican Conference, per the Hill.

President Donald Trump's impeachment trial begins Tuesday.
